    What a restaurant day looks like inside Snad

    From opening the shift to closing the till — one cycle, with no double entry and no separate system per step.

    1. 1

      Opening the shift

      The cashier opens a shift with a starting balance, so every transaction after it is attributed to that shift and that employee. Any gap between counted and recorded cash surfaces at closing time, rather than at month end when its source is hard to trace.

    2. 2

      Taking orders

      Dine-in, takeaway, and delivery orders are handled from a single screen alongside table management, so the cashier needs no separate system per sales channel and no manual tally at the end of the day.

    3. 3

      Automatic raw-material deduction

      Stock updates the moment an order is confirmed, so you see raw-material consumption as it happens and reorder alerts reach you before an item runs out — not after the kitchen has to drop a dish at peak hour.

    4. 4

      Issuing the e-invoice

      The invoice is issued in line with both e-invoicing phases, carrying a QR code and a digital signature, and Snad handles what concerns the Zakat, Tax and Customs Authority without a manual step from the cashier.

    5. 5

      Closing and reporting

      Closing the shift generates the accounting entries automatically, and the day's sales, best-selling items, and each branch's performance appear on one dashboard — no spreadsheet exports, no manual reconciliation.
